Series: Achievement Plus String Orchestra Series This piece is a musical depiction of an excursion through the countryside while being drawn by a favored and trusted horse. The choice of conveyance depends on the time of the year. If the piece is performed during the Christmas/winter season, our horse would be pulling us through the snow in a sleigh. Accordingly, the percussionists should perform the part on sleigh bells. For other times of the year, we would hear hoof beats, performed on tempo blocks as our horse pulls us in a buggy. This is especially effective for your winter program. ( 2 minutes)
